Melco Crown Entertainment (MPEL) Misses Q4 EPS by 4c
February 16, 2017 8:08 AM ESTMelco Crown Entertainment (NASDAQ: MPEL) reported Q4 EPS of $0.09, $0.04 worse than the analyst estimate of $0.13. Revenue for the quarter came in at $1.19 billion versus the consensus estimate of $1.16 billion.
Mr. Lawrence Ho, Chairman and Chief Executive Officer of Melco Crown Entertainment, commented, We delivered a strong set of results in the fourth quarter of 2016, highlighted by record mass table gross gaming revenues in Macau and a 29% year-on-year increase in group-wide Adjusted property EBITDA.
